This patch keeps the debugSS clock alive, it clocks the JTAG macro and enables
|
access to the SoC via JTAG after the kernel booted.
|
|
Signed-off-by: Lothar Felten <lothar.felten@gmail.com>
|
---
|
diff -Naur linux-orig/arch/arm/mach-omap2/omap_hwmod_33xx_data.c linux-52c4aa7cdb93d61f8008f380135beaf7b8fa6593/arch/arm/mach-omap2/omap_hwmod_33xx_data.c
|
--- linux-orig/arch/arm/mach-omap2/omap_hwmod_33xx_data.c 2015-10-02 17:30:56.000000000 +0200
|
+++ linux-52c4aa7cdb93d61f8008f380135beaf7b8fa6593/arch/arm/mach-omap2/omap_hwmod_33xx_data.c 2016-08-15 11:28:55.017617612 +0200
|
@@ -208,6 +208,7 @@
|
.name = "debugss",
|
.class = &am33xx_debugss_hwmod_class,
|
.clkdm_name = "l3_aon_clkdm",
|
+ .flags = (HWMOD_INIT_NO_IDLE|HWMOD_INIT_NO_RESET), /* keep debugSS clock alive for JTAG */
|
.main_clk = "trace_clk_div_ck",
|
.prcm = {
|
.omap4 = {
|